abstract
  • Aizen Myouou is considered a Vidyaraja or "Great Wisdom King", in keeping with others like Fudou Myouou and Gozanze. There are four different mandalas associated with Aizen Myouou. The first posits him with thirty-seven assistant devas, the second with seventeen. He is portrayed as a red-skinned, frowning man, his appearance representing suppressed lust and passion. He variously has two, four or six arms; in the latter form, his hands bear a bell, a stick, a thunderbolt, a lotus, a bow and an arrow. Similarly, he sometimes has two heads, with a lion's head in his wild hair. According to the Yogin Sutra attributed to Vajrabodhi, he represents the state at which sexual excitement or agitation becomes enlightenment and passionate love becomes compassion for all living things.
